Abstract
A storage adapter for use in a data storage subsystem includes a controlling processor, a volatile memory, and a nonvolatile memory “dump device.” The storage adapter also includes a battery that can be used to provide sufficient power to the storage adapter to allow data from the volatile memory to be written to the nonvolatile memory of the storage adapter under the control of the processor in the event of an interruption or failure in the main power supply to the storage adapter, i.e. to preserve data stored in the volatile memory in that event. The processor uses the current state of charge of the battery to determine the amount of data that can be “dumped” to the nonvolatile dump device before the battery is depleted.
